Name: | STOCKS in the Parish of Kenton |
---|
Summary
The remains of medieval stocks. Church and fixed in a window in the north aisle. It is made of oak but is now worm-eaten. It is unusual in having an uneven number of leg-holes: seven. It has a cast iron frame, and is hinged on two sides.
